ARTICLE-26
: Socio-Economic Considerations [
go to this ARTICLE
]
...
Socio-Economic
Considerations
...
... 1. The
Parties
, in reaching a
decision
on
import
under this
Protocol
or under its
domestic measures
implementing
the
Protocol
, may take into
account
, consistent with their
international
obligations
,
socio-economic
considerations
arising from the
impact
of
living
modified organisms
on the
conservation
and
sustainable use
of
biological diversity
, especially with
regard
to the
value
of
biological diversity
to
indigenous
and
local communities
. ...
... 2. The
Parties
are
encouraged
to
cooperate
on
research
and
information exchange
on any
socio-economic
impacts
of
living
modified organisms
, especially on
indigenous
and
local communities
. ...
ARTICLE-36
: Signature [
go to this ARTICLE
]
... This
Protocol
shall be
open
for
signature
at the
United Nations Office
at Nairobi by
States
and
regional economic integration organizations
from 15 to 26 May 2000, and at
United Nations
Headquarters
in
New York
from 5 June 2000 to 4 June 2001. ...
ARTICLE-37
: Entry Into Force [
go to this ARTICLE
]
... 1. This
Protocol
shall
enter into force
on the ninetieth
day
after the
date
of deposit of the fiftieth
instrument of ratification
,
acceptance
,
approval
or
accession
by
States
or
regional economic integration organizations
that are
Parties
to the
Convention
. ...
